旧电脑变身私有云,轻松打造个人云存储
旧电脑怎么弄私有云

首页 2025-01-20 09:14:47



旧电脑打造私有云:高效利用,数据尽在掌握 在这个数据爆炸的时代,每个人都在努力寻找更安全、更便捷的方式来管理和访问自己的文件

    公有云服务虽然方便,但隐私和安全问题始终是用户心中的一块石头

    那么,有没有一种方法,既能享受云服务的便利,又能确保数据的绝对私有和安全呢?答案是肯定的——利用你的旧电脑打造一台私有云服务器

    这不仅能赋予旧电脑新生,还能让你对数据拥有完全的掌控权

    接下来,让我们一步步探索如何将旧电脑改造成私有云,开启你的私人数据王国

     一、为何选择私有云? 首先,让我们明确私有云的优势: 1.数据安全:与公有云相比,私有云的最大魅力在于数据完全掌握在自己手中,避免了因第三方平台的数据泄露风险

     2.定制化服务:你可以根据自己的需求配置存储空间、访问权限等,实现高度个性化

     3.低成本:利用闲置的旧电脑,无需额外购买昂贵的服务器设备,成本极低

     4.高速访问:在家庭或办公室局域网内,私有云的访问速度远超公有云,特别适合大文件传输

     二、准备工作 在动手之前,确保你具备以下基本条件: - 一台旧电脑:配置无需过高,但至少应满足基本的运行需求,如2GB以上内存、100GB以上硬盘空间

     - 操作系统:推荐安装Linux系统(如Ubuntu),因其稳定性高且对服务器配置友好

    当然,Windows系统同样可行,但可能需要额外的设置

     - 网络连接:稳定的网络连接是私有云运行的基础,确保电脑能够接入互联网(可选,用于远程访问)和局域网

     - 基本IT知识:了解如何安装操作系统、配置网络等基础知识,这将有助于你更顺利地完成搭建过程

     三、安装与配置操作系统 1.安装操作系统:根据选择的系统,下载相应的ISO文件,使用U盘或DVD制作启动盘,然后在新旧电脑上安装

    Linux系统尤其适合初学者,因为其社区资源丰富,遇到问题易于解决

     2.更新系统:安装完成后,第一时间进行系统更新,确保所有安全补丁和驱动都是最新的

     3.安装SSH服务器:对于Linux系统,SSH(Secure Shell)是远程管理的重要工具

    使用`sudo apt-get install openssh-server`(Ubuntu系统)命令安装

     四、搭建私有云存储服务 接下来,选择并安装私有云存储软件

    市场上有多种选择,如Nextcloud、OwnCloud等,它们都是开源的,支持多平台访问

     1.安装Nextcloud: - 访问Nextcloud官网,下载最新版本的安装包

     -使用`sudo tar -xjf nextcloud-xxxx.tar.bz2`命令解压,将其移动到合适的目录,如`/var/www/html/nextcloud`

     - 配置Web服务器(如Apache或Nginx)以指向Nextcloud目录

     - 创建数据库(MySQL/MariaDB推荐),并在Nextcloud安装向导中配置数据库连接

     2.配置HTTPS:为了数据安全,应使用HTTPS协议

    可以通过Lets Encrypt获取免费SSL证书,并配置Web服务器使用

     3.用户与权限管理:在Nextcloud管理界面,创建用户账户,设置不同用户的访问权限,确保数据的安全性和私密性

     五、实现远程访问 如果你需要在外出时访问私有云,就需要设置动态域名解析(DDNS)和端口转发

     1.申请动态域名:注册一个支持DDNS的服务,如No-IP、DynDNS等,将你的家庭网络IP与动态域名绑定

     2.配置路由器端口转发:登录路由器管理界面,将外部访问的特定端口(如80/443)转发到运行Nextcloud的旧电脑IP地址和相应端口上

     3.防火墙设置:确保防火墙允许上述端口的入站和出站流量,同时考虑设置复杂的密码和启用防火墙的其他安全措施

     六、备份与数据安全 私有云虽好,但也不能忽视备份的重要性

    数据丢失或损坏的代价可能是无法承受的

     1.定期备份:制定备份策略,定期将私有云数据备份到外部硬盘或另一台服务器上

     2.使用RAID技术:如果条件允许,可以在旧电脑上配置RAID(独立磁盘冗余阵列),提高数据的安全性和可靠性

     3.加密存储:启用Nextcloud的服务器端加密功能,确保即使数据被盗,也无法轻易被读取

     七、优化与维护 随着使用时间的增长,私有云的性能可能会逐渐下降

    因此,定期的优化与维护至关重要

     1.系统升级:定期检查并升级操作系统和Nextcloud版本,以获得最新的安全更新和功能改进

     2.硬盘健康监测:使用工具如CrystalDiskInfo监控硬盘健康状况,及时发现并处理潜在问题

     3.资源监控:利用系统监控工具(如htop、iostat)监控CPU、内存和磁盘使用情况,确保系统资源合理分配

     八、结语 通过上述步骤,你将成功地将一台闲置的旧电脑转变为功能强大的私有云服务器,不仅实现了资源的最大化利用,还为自己的数据安全筑起了一道坚实的防线

    私有云不仅让你的数据访问更加便捷高效,更重要的是,它让你对自己的数据拥有了前所未有的掌控力

    在这个数字化时代,掌握数据,就是掌握未来

    现在,就让我们一起享受这份由旧电脑带来的新自由吧!

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道